We are seeking an experienced Quality Test Engineer with strong functional testing expertise in accounting and finance applications to support a critical engagement on the Acurity platform. This role suits a hands-on tester who thrives in Agile environments and enjoys working closely with developers and product stakeholders to ensure high-quality outcomes.
Previous experience supporting testing initiatives for Superannuation clients or similar financial services environments will be highly regarded.
Key Responsibilities
Review business and technical requirements to provide clear, timely feedback Design and maintain detailed test plans, test cases, and test scenarios Estimate, prioritise, plan, and coordinate testing activities Execute functional, regression, and system testing Identify, document, and track defects through to resolution Collaborate with developers and product managers to clarify system requirements Monitor debugging and retesting outcomes Continuously improve testing processes and approaches Stay current with emerging testing tools, methodologies, and best practices
Skills & Experience Required
Strong understanding of software QA methodologies, tools, and processes Hands on experience with Acurity Proven experience testing accounting or finance-based applications Hands-on experience with automated testing tools Ability to produce clear, concise, and comprehensive test documentation Experience working within Agile/Scrum delivery environments Strong communication and stakeholder collaboration skills
